class SVGReader {
    private const DEFAULT_WIDTH = 512;
    private const DEFAULT_HEIGHT = 512;
    private const NS_SVG = 'http://www.w3.org/2000/svg';
    public const LANG_PREFIX_MATCH = 1;
    public const LANG_FULL_MATCH = 2;

    /** @var XMLReader */
    private $reader;

    /** @var bool */
    private $mDebug = false;

    /** @var array */
    private $metadata = [];
    /** @var int[] */
    private $languages = [];
    /** @var int[] */
    private $languagePrefixes = [];

    /**
     * Creates an SVGReader drawing from the source provided
     * @param string $source URI from which to read
     * @throws InvalidSVGException
     */
    public function __construct( $source ) {
        $svgMetadataCutoff = MediaWikiServices::getInstance()->getMainConfig()
            ->get( MainConfigNames::SVGMetadataCutoff );
        $this->reader = new XMLReader();

        // Don't use $file->getSize() since file object passed to SVGHandler::getMetadata is bogus.
        $size = filesize( $source );
        if ( $size === false ) {
            throw new InvalidSVGException( "Error getting filesize of SVG." );
        }

        if ( $size > $svgMetadataCutoff ) {
            $this->debug( "SVG is $size bytes, which is bigger than {$svgMetadataCutoff}. Truncating." );
            $contents = file_get_contents( $source, false, null, 0, $svgMetadataCutoff );
            if ( $contents === false ) {
                throw new InvalidSVGException( 'Error reading SVG file.' );
            }
            $status = $this->reader->XML( $contents, null, LIBXML_NOERROR | LIBXML_NOWARNING );
        } else {
            $status = $this->reader->open( $source, null, LIBXML_NOERROR | LIBXML_NOWARNING );
        }
        if ( !$status ) {
            throw new InvalidSVGException( "Error getting xml of SVG." );
        }

        // Expand entities, since Adobe Illustrator uses them for xmlns
        // attributes (T33719). Note that libxml2 has some protection
        // against large recursive entity expansions so this is not as
        // insecure as it might appear to be. However, it is still extremely
        // insecure. It's necessary to wrap any read() calls with
        // libxml_disable_entity_loader() to avoid arbitrary local file
        // inclusion, or even arbitrary code execution if the expect
        // extension is installed (T48859).
        // phpcs:ignore Generic.PHP.NoSilencedErrors -- suppress deprecation per T268847
        $oldDisable = @libxml_disable_entity_loader( true );
        $this->reader->setParserProperty( XMLReader::SUBST_ENTITIES, true );

        $this->metadata['width'] = self::DEFAULT_WIDTH;
        $this->metadata['height'] = self::DEFAULT_HEIGHT;

        // The size in the units specified by the SVG file
        // (for the metadata box)
        // Per the SVG spec, if unspecified, default to '100%'
        $this->metadata['originalWidth'] = '100%';
        $this->metadata['originalHeight'] = '100%';

        // Because we cut off the end of the svg making an invalid one. Complicated
        // try catch thing to make sure warnings get restored. Seems like there should
        // be a better way.
        AtEase::suppressWarnings();
        try {
            // Note: if this throws, the width/height will be taken to be 0x0.
            // Should we consider it the default 512x512 instead?
            $this->read();
        } finally {
            libxml_disable_entity_loader( $oldDisable );
            AtEase::restoreWarnings();
        }
    }

    /**
     * @return array Array with the known metadata
     */
    public function getMetadata() {
        return $this->metadata;
    }

    /**
     * Read the SVG
     * @throws InvalidSVGException
     * @return bool
     */
    protected function read() {
        $keepReading = $this->reader->read();

        /* Skip until first element */
        while ( $keepReading && $this->reader->nodeType !== XMLReader::ELEMENT ) {
            $keepReading = $this->reader->read();
        }

        if ( $this->reader->localName !== 'svg' || $this->reader->namespaceURI !== self::NS_SVG ) {
            throw new InvalidSVGException( "Expected <svg> tag, got " .
                $this->reader->localName . " in NS " . $this->reader->namespaceURI );
        }
        $this->debug( '<svg> tag is correct.' );
        $this->handleSVGAttribs();

        $exitDepth = $this->reader->depth;
        $keepReading = $this->reader->read();
        while ( $keepReading ) {
            $tag = $this->reader->localName;
            $type = $this->reader->nodeType;
            $isSVG = ( $this->reader->namespaceURI === self::NS_SVG );

            $this->debug( "$tag" );

            if ( $isSVG && $tag === 'svg' && $type === XMLReader::END_ELEMENT
                && $this->reader->depth <= $exitDepth
            ) {
                    break;
            }

            if ( $isSVG && $tag === 'title' ) {
                $this->readField( $tag, 'title' );
            } elseif ( $isSVG && $tag === 'desc' ) {
                $this->readField( $tag, 'description' );
            } elseif ( $isSVG && $tag === 'metadata' && $type === XMLReader::ELEMENT ) {
                $this->readXml( 'metadata' );
            } elseif ( $isSVG && $tag === 'script' ) {
                // We normally do not allow scripted svgs.
                // However its possible to configure MW to let them
                // in, and such files should be considered animated.
                $this->metadata['animated'] = true;
            } elseif ( $tag !== '#text' ) {
                $this->debug( "Unhandled top-level XML tag $tag" );

                // Recurse into children of current tag, looking for animation and languages.
                $this->animateFilterAndLang( $tag );
            }

            // Goto next element, which is sibling of current (Skip children).
            $keepReading = $this->reader->next();
        }

        $this->reader->close();

        $this->metadata['translations'] = $this->languages + $this->languagePrefixes;

        return true;
    }

    /**
     * Filter all children, looking for animated elements.
     * Also get a list of languages that can be targeted.
     *
     * @param string $name Name of the element that we are reading from
     */
    private function animateFilterAndLang( $name ) {
        $this->debug( "animate filter for tag $name" );
        if ( $this->reader->nodeType !== XMLReader::ELEMENT ) {
            return;
        }
        if ( $this->reader->isEmptyElement ) {
            return;
        }
        $exitDepth = $this->reader->depth;
        $keepReading = $this->reader->read();
        while ( $keepReading ) {
            if ( $this->reader->localName === $name && $this->reader->depth <= $exitDepth
                && $this->reader->nodeType === XMLReader::END_ELEMENT
            ) {
                break;
            }

            if ( $this->reader->namespaceURI === self::NS_SVG
                && $this->reader->nodeType === XMLReader::ELEMENT
            ) {
                $sysLang = $this->reader->getAttribute( 'systemLanguage' );
                if ( $sysLang !== null && $sysLang !== '' ) {
                    // See https://www.w3.org/TR/SVG/struct.html#SystemLanguageAttribute
                    $langList = explode( ',', $sysLang );
                    foreach ( $langList as $langItem ) {
                        $langItem = trim( $langItem );
                        if ( LanguageCode::isWellFormedLanguageTag( $langItem ) ) {
                            $this->languages[$langItem] = self::LANG_FULL_MATCH;
                        }
                        // Note, the standard says that any prefix should work,
                        // here we do only the initial prefix, since that will catch
                        // 99% of cases, and we are going to compare against fallbacks.
                        // This differs mildly from how the spec says languages should be
                        // handled, however it matches better how the MediaWiki language
                        // preference is generally handled.
                        $dash = strpos( $langItem, '-' );
                        // Intentionally checking both !false and > 0 at the same time.
                        if ( $dash ) {
                            $itemPrefix = substr( $langItem, 0, $dash );
                            if ( LanguageCode::isWellFormedLanguageTag( $itemPrefix ) ) {
                                $this->languagePrefixes[$itemPrefix] = self::LANG_PREFIX_MATCH;
                            }
                        }
                    }
                }
                switch ( $this->reader->localName ) {
                    case 'style':
                        $styleContents = $this->reader->readString();
                        if (
                            str_contains( $styleContents, 'animated' ) ||
                            str_contains( $styleContents, '@keyframes' )
                        ) {
                            $this->debug( "HOUSTON WE HAVE ANIMATION" );
                            $this->metadata['animated'] = true;
                        }
                        break;
                    case 'script':
                        // Normally we disallow files with
                        // <script>, but its possible
                        // to configure MW to disable
                        // such checks.
                    case 'animate':
                    case 'set':
                    case 'animateMotion':
                    case 'animateColor':
                    case 'animateTransform':
                        $this->debug( "HOUSTON WE HAVE ANIMATION" );
                        $this->metadata['animated'] = true;
                        break;
                }
            }
            $keepReading = $this->reader->read();
        }
    }

    /**
     * Parse the attributes of an SVG element
     *
     * The parser has to be in the start element of "<svg>"
     */
    private function handleSVGAttribs() {
        $defaultWidth = self::DEFAULT_WIDTH;
        $defaultHeight = self::DEFAULT_HEIGHT;
        $aspect = 1.0;
        $width = null;
        $height = null;

        if ( $this->reader->getAttribute( 'viewBox' ) ) {
            // min-x min-y width height
            $viewBox = preg_split( '/\s*[\s,]\s*/', trim( $this->reader->getAttribute( 'viewBox' ) ?? '' ) );
            if ( count( $viewBox ) === 4 ) {
                $viewWidth = self::scaleSVGUnit( $viewBox[2] );
                $viewHeight = self::scaleSVGUnit( $viewBox[3] );
                if ( $viewWidth > 0 && $viewHeight > 0 ) {
                    $aspect = $viewWidth / $viewHeight;
                    $defaultHeight = $defaultWidth / $aspect;
                }
            }
        }
        if ( $this->reader->getAttribute( 'width' ) ) {
            $width = self::scaleSVGUnit( $this->reader->getAttribute( 'width' ) ?? '', $defaultWidth );
            $this->metadata['originalWidth'] = $this->reader->getAttribute( 'width' );
        }
        if ( $this->reader->getAttribute( 'height' ) ) {
            $height = self::scaleSVGUnit( $this->reader->getAttribute( 'height' ) ?? '', $defaultHeight );
            $this->metadata['originalHeight'] = $this->reader->getAttribute( 'height' );
        }

        if ( !isset( $width ) && !isset( $height ) ) {
            $width = $defaultWidth;
            $height = $width / $aspect;
        } elseif ( isset( $width ) && !isset( $height ) ) {
            $height = $width / $aspect;
        } elseif ( isset( $height ) && !isset( $width ) ) {
            $width = $height * $aspect;
        }

        if ( $width > 0 && $height > 0 ) {
            $this->metadata['width'] = (int)round( $width );
            $this->metadata['height'] = (int)round( $height );
        }
    }

    /**
     * Return a rounded pixel equivalent for a labeled CSS/SVG length.
     * https://www.w3.org/TR/SVG11/coords.html#Units
     * https://www.w3.org/TR/css-values-3/#lengths
     *
     * @param string $length CSS/SVG length.
     * @param float|int $viewportSize Optional scale for percentage units...
     * @return float Length in pixels
     */
    public static function scaleSVGUnit( $length, $viewportSize = 512 ) {
        // Per CSS values spec, assume 96dpi.
        static $unitLength = [
            'px' => 1.0,
            'pt' => 1.333333,
            'pc' => 16.0,
            'mm' => 3.7795275,
            'q' => 0.944881,
            'cm' => 37.795275,
            'in' => 96.0,
            'em' => 16.0, // Browser default font size if unspecified
            'rem' => 16.0,
            'ch' => 8.0, // Spec says 1em if impossible to determine
            'ex' => 8.0, // Spec says 0.5em if impossible to determine
            '' => 1.0, // "User units" pixels by default
        ];
        // TODO: Does not support vw, vh, vmin, vmax.
        $matches = [];
        if ( preg_match(
            '/^\s*([-+]?\d*(?:\.\d+|\d+)(?:[Ee][-+]?\d+)?)\s*' .
            '(rem|em|ex|px|pt|pc|cm|mm|in|ch|q|%)\s*$/i',
            $length,
            $matches
        ) ) {
            $length = (float)$matches[1];
            $unit = strtolower( $matches[2] );
            if ( $unit === '%' ) {
                return $length * 0.01 * $viewportSize;
            }

            return $length * $unitLength[$unit];
        }

        // Assume pixels
        return (float)$length;
    }
}
